計算機的中央處理器(CPU)是進行大多數低級計算的地方。CPU時間是CPU執行其部分處理所需的時間。這個時間段是運行時間的一部分,這個數字包括CPU使用率、輸入和輸出時間,和其他計算機交互作用。運行時間涵蓋了程序從頭到尾...
計算機的中央處理器(CPU)是進行大多數低級計算的地方。CPU時間是CPU執行其部分處理所需的時間。這個時間段是運行時間的一部分,這個數字包括CPU使用率、輸入和輸出時間,和其他計算機交互作用。運行時間涵蓋了程序從頭到尾的整個執行過程。CPU時間過去是一個相當簡單的計算方法,但隨著多核處理器的出現,它變得更加復雜。中央處理器(CPU)時間是指從處理器的觀點。不管整個操作執行需要多長時間,CPU時間只從到達處理器的那一點開始測量,直到它與處理器完成為止。它通常以時間、處理器容量的百分比或時鐘節拍來衡量。CPU。一般來說,實時CPU時間測量僅在人類需要讀取時間時使用。其他計算機和程序通常會發現其他確定時間的方法更有用。由于大多數計算機不按傳統的時間框架思考,許多以實時量輸出時間測量值的程序使用其他方法之一并轉換這些結果。當總體處理器使用率為目標值時,CPU時間以容量的百分比表示。這是另一種為觀眾顯示信息的方法。此方法主要用于查找一個CPU。這些數字用來找出服務器上的峰值和休眠時間,或者只是用來監控個人計算機的性能。時鐘滴答聲是人類最難遵循的CPU時間測量方法,但它們通常對其他計算機程序最有用。時鐘節拍是受處理器速度影響的可變時間量。處理器速度越快,時鐘滴答聲就越快這些刻度由其他程序監視,以節省處理器的使用并防止瓶頸。已用時間,也稱為掛鐘時間或實時時間,是一個進程從頭到尾執行所需的全部時間。對于已用時間,進程從開始時開始測量,而不管它的起點是什么,直到它結束。這是時間可以涉及任何事情,從鼠標點擊到CPU處理或磁盤訪問時間。在多核處理器出現之前,運行時間總是等于或大于CPU時間。多核處理器會扭曲CPU時間。當使用多核時,CPU時間是每個處理器上花費的總時間。因為它們可以接收到單個命令并將其拆分為多個處理器,則使用的總時間可能大于進程執行的總時間
-
發表于 2020-08-06 20:58
- 閱讀 ( 2187 )
- 分類:電腦網絡